Output 869689c926752cc67ce482345ad99473d971d2a509e9edd9eff8c074a8f3cb3e:8

value
389176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9371bc02c0218d0628696e85879ebe415c9b4af1 OP_EQUAL
address
3F8dW9aL2z6nT9JUvRMuruPpbZqsJYuWJB
transaction
869689c926752cc67ce482345ad99473d971d2a509e9edd9eff8c074a8f3cb3e
spent
true